العودة إلى الدورة

25. حذف الأدلة والمحتويات: `rm -r` (منطقة الخطر)

أساسيات Linux: من الصفر إلى إتقان واجهة سطر الأوامر (CLI Hero)

إزالة المجلدات غير الفارغة

لإزالة دليل وجميع محتوياته (الملفات والأدلة الفرعية)، يجب عليك دمج rm مع الخيار المتكرر (-r).

أمر rm -r

bash $ rm -r junk_project

يتم تنفيذ هذا الأمر بصمت ويحذف كل شيء داخل junk_project على الفور.

خيار الفرض (-f)

يقوم الخيار -f (force) بقمع جميع التحذيرات والمطالبات التفاعلية. إن التوليفة rm -rf قوية وخطيرة للغاية، خاصة عند تشغيلها كمستخدم root أو الإشارة إلى مسار خاطئ. لا تستخدم أبداً rm -rf / إلا إذا كنت تعرف تماماً ما تفعله (والذي من المحتمل أن يكون تدمير نظامك).

ممارسة آمنة

اجمع دائماً بين الخيارات التفاعلية والمتكررة للسلامة عند حذف الأدلة:

bash $ rm -ir large_directory_to_delete